Ginger Burks Draughon
Bio
Dr. Burks Draughon leads the Integrated Support Service Center. They provide streamlined, professional services to faculty and administrators, eliminating costly duplication, creating efficiency and improving timeliness. Their work includes pre- and post-award support for ORI Centers and Institutes and other non-academic research units. They also provide financial and budget administration and strategy for the Office of Research and Innovation.
Dr. Burks Draughon has worked in state government financial and administrative positions for more than 25 years and has been with NC State since 2012. She holds a Ph.D. from the College of Education in educational research and policy analysis, with a focus in higher education. She also holds a master’s degree in public administration from the University of Georgia and a bachelor’s in political science and history from UNC-Chapel Hill.
